Amazon Alexa is an application that supports Amazon Echo and Echo Dot smart home devices. With the newly updated feature, this application allows users to call or send voice messages via Echo. This application will make your life more convenient and modern than ever.

Today, with the development of technology, a series of machines and software are born to help human life become automatic, convenient and much more wonderful. And among the smart devices that are most interested in today are Amazon Echo and Echo Dot - devices that recognize voices and do everything through human voice control.

Amazon Echo and Echo Dot are products of Amazon Mobile that work like a handheld speaker but have voice recognition capabilities like Siri . This device can let you listen to music, provides a variety of information such as weather, news, time, and programming support. All thanks to the connection to the Amazon cloud. The special thing is that all of them are voice activated. This application has the ability to recognize your voice and listen to you at any time.

Meanwhile, Alexa is the software that helps Echo help listen and execute the commands that you give. For example, to see the weather tomorrow, you just need to ask "Alexa, What is the weather like in Hanoi today?" Or if you want to set an alarm, say: "Alexa, set alarm at 6 am". Alexa can listen and understand the most natural commands so you don't need to memorize any exact commands. Only thing, this app only supports English, so you need to pronounce English correctly if you want the device to perform correctly.

Just those features alone has made technology enthusiasts "crazy" for the intelligence of Alexa and Echo. Not to let the heat subside, Amazon recently announced that it is adding a new feature to the Alexa App, allowing users to make phone calls and text messages to Amazon Echo, Echo Dot and any other owners. Who installs the Alexa app on their phone.

Thanks to this feature, users can stay in touch with their family when out by calling on Echo or sending voice messages via Alexa. Calling and messaging only works on Android 5.0 and above devices.

Salient features of the Amazon Alexa application for Android

Always ready, connected and fast

For owners of Alexa devices, the Amazone Alexa app is a free companion for your device, ready for setup, remote control and advanced features.Amazone Alexa for Android is always ready to play your favorite music, provide the latest weather information and updates, answer questions, create playlists and more. Alexa's brain is in the cloud, so it continually learns, adds knowledge and functions over time. The more you use Alexa, the better it fits your sentence patterns, vocabulary and personal preferences.

How does the application work?

Interaction with Alexa devices is automatically reflected visually on the Amazon Alexa App, providing as much information as you want. Amazon Alexa lets you easily manage alarms, music, shopping lists, and more, wherever you are.

Wifi is quick and easy to install

Connect to your home wifi network using the free Amazon Alexa app with simple set up instructions. Now you can play all the music, listen to the radio, access news and information, all by voice or through the app's intuitive interface.
